Work The US says it may bomb more Middle East targets. One militia says it doesn't want a wider fight Meanwhile Saturday, the U.S. military’s Central Command acknowledged it had had a series of skirmishes in the Red Sea and the Gulf of Aden with Yemen’s Houthi rebels. On Friday, the USS Carney shot down a drone over the Gulf of Aden and there were no injuries or damage. The U.S. also conducted airstrikes on four Houthi drones preparing to launch that it said \"presented an imminent threat to merchant vessels and the U.S. Navy ships in the region.”

Work Biden easily wins South Carolina's Democratic party primary, NBC News projects Biden won the New Hampshire primary last month, but the result was largely symbolic. Democratic officials are unlikely to count delegates from New Hampshire because the state defied the party and jumped to the front of the official primary calendar. Biden did not campaign in New Hampshire, a gesture meant to honor South Carolina’s official first-in-the-nation status.

Work Golden Gate Bridge toll could climb to more than $12 under new proposal The priciest option would raise tolls by 50 cents each year starting in July. Under that option, FasTrak pass holders would see their daily toll rise to $9.25 this summer and to $11.25 by 2028 while invoice drivers who pay the highest rate would owe $10.75 this summer and $12.25 by 2028.

Work New clues may shed light on killings of wild burros in Mojave Desert BLM special agents have also identified a .30-06 caliber rifle as the weapon used to kill the 19 burros, according to the news release. Based on the projectiles recovered, the firearm may be vintage and could have been manufactured by Browning, Remington, Springfield, U.S. Military Arms, or Winchester, the BLM said. The agents believe the shooter or shooters used reloaded ammunition marked with red or orange paint on the bottom of the cartridges.

Work Matisyahu Salomon, Rabbi Who Warned of the Internet’s Dangers, Dies at 86 Ultra-Orthodox Jews had been as enthusiastic about the benefits of computers, the internet and smartphones as their non-Jewish and more secular neighbors. But it became apparent to Rabbi Salomon and other community leaders that these new technologies could also be dangerous, beguiling pious Jews with videos. images and temporal content that would distract them from their family life, daily religious obligations and pursuits like Torah study.
